Abstract

The skin-cutting and grafting machine of the utility model relates to a medical machine, which comprises a chassis, a cutter shaft bearing, a cutter shaft and a cork disc cutting apparatus. The left and right sides are respectively fixed with a left and a right screw rod brackets which are provided with a screw rod and a guide shaft. The front and back sides are respectively fixed with a front and a back cutter shaft brackets which are provided with a cutter shaft and a cutter shaft bearing, and the back end of the cutter shaft bearing is provided with a driver. The right end of the screw rod extends out of the right screw rod bracket and is provided with a driving hand wheel. The cork disc cutting apparatus comprises a base and an upper cover; a thread groove and a guide groove are arranged under the base, and a slotted hole accordant to a circular cutter is arranged on the upper cover. The utility model has the advantages and the positive effects that small skin supplying area can satisfy transplanting requirement, and although the TBSA burn surface area reaches as high as 60 percents, the expansion rate of 1: 4 can be used for achieving the expansion rate of 1: 9; the skin islands are distributed evenly and the interspace is small, so epithelization is rapid and regular; the skin islands are not connected with each other, and the necrosis of individual skin island does not affects the survival of the whole skin graft.

Background technology
When burn or external force damage cause the serious skin of large tracts of land, need to use skin grafting impel wound healing.Usually the healthy skin that extracts from patient self skin donor site, and it is extended, this method can satisfy the transplanting demand of large tracts of land wound surface with the fritter skin donor site.The large-area burns patient often lacks healthy from body skin source, needs to use the bigger skin graft of the rate of spread.The outer large bamboo hat with a conical crown and broad brim doctor C.P.Meek of U.S.'s shaping in 1985 has released a kind of exquisite skin graft expansion technique, and special bark press can be made into the monolithic skin graft a plurality of stamp-like skins island.Yet the radiance of MEEK skin grafting is covered by the mesh grafting of release in 1963, and the production of bark press also stops thereupon.Mesh graft can be finished the treatment task of large-area burns, if but this technology has the specific requirement and the skin graft rate of spread will postpone epithelization greater than 1: 6 to skin source area; In addition, the operating flexibility of the mesh skin graft that the rate of spread is bigger is lower.Lack the treatment that Pi Yuan has still limited the large-area burns patients.

The specific embodiment
Below in conjunction with accompanying drawing, further describe the specific embodiment that this utility model is cut the skin dermatome.
In this utility model, it is the right side that a side that drives handwheel 33 is installed, and the opposite side opposite with it is the left side.
Referring to Fig. 1.The skin dermatome of cutting of the present utility model comprises chassis 1, cutter shaft bearing 12, is installed in the cutter shaft 32 and the cork dish sickle 15 at knife rest middle part, and cutter shaft 32 is made up of equally distributed 13 cylinder blades, interval 3mm between the adjacent knife blades.1 left and right side is fixed with left-hand screw shaft bar 5, right handed worm support 4 separately on the chassis, cutter shaft support 11, back knife shaft rack 31 before the forward and backward side on chassis 1 is fixed with separately; Screw rod 7 is installed and two guide shafts that play the guiding role 8 are installed by bearing 6 on the left and right screw rod support, described cutter shaft 32 and cutter shaft bearing 12 are installed above the forward and backward cutter shaft support, handle 16 is equipped with in cutter shaft bearing 12 ends, and this handle 16 also can be replaced by the other types drivers such as steam-driven motor (not shown) that are installed on the motor bracket 3; Above the forward and backward cutter shaft support, cutter shaft 32 tops also are equipped with disk cutter shaft over cap 13.Screw rod 7 right-hand members stretch out right handed worm support 4, and driving handwheel 33 is installed.Cork dish sickle 15 comprises base and loam cake, wherein is provided with thread groove that cooperates with screw rod 7 and the gathering sill that cooperates with guide shaft 8 below the base, covers on the cork dish sickle 15 and is provided with 13 slotted holes that adapt with described cylinder blade; Be provided with cork dish container 34 between base and loam cake, be placed with the cork dish on the container, this cork dish is adopted as the structure of Dutch Humeca company invention.
During use, corium faces down, and skin graft is applied on the cork dish of 42 * 42mm, thick 3mm, and the fritter onal suitably also can utilize after the splicing on the cork dish.After applying well, the cork dish is placed in the cork dish sickle 15 of this utility model, shake and drive handwheel 33, cork dish sickle 15 moves along screw rod 7, when through cutter shaft 32, shakes handle 16, making cutter shaft bearing 12 drive cutter shaft 32 rotates, 13 cutting dives forming cutter shaft 32 are about to skin graft and are cut into 14 rectangular leather straps, the wide 3mm of each rectangular leather strap, and cylinder blade only can cut off skin graft during cutting; After for the first time cutting is finished, cork spiraled to turn 90 degrees put into cork dish sickle 15, use the same method and carry out cutting second time, skin graft just is cut into the square bodily form skin island of 14 * 14 3mm * 3mm like this, and promptly available large-area burns are treated.Wherein after the skin graft cutting is finished, dentation wedge 10 is embedded the slotted hole of cork dish sickle loam cake, open the loam cake fixed screw then, gently downwards by dentation wedge 10, visible all skin islands were all attached on the cork dish when opening cork dish sickle loam cake again when loam cake was slightly upwards mentioned.Acting as of dentation wedge 10 prevents skin graft and the adhesion of cork dish sickle loam cake.
